EA Sports announce new cover star for FIFA 17

Not who we expected.

Tom Victor

Premier League players had a 50:50 shot at becoming the FIFA 17 cover star, but Anthony Martial and Eden Hazard have missed out.

Marco Reus has won the public vote, seeing off competition from Hazard, Martial and Real Madrid’s James Rodriguez.

Developer EA Sports made the announcement on their Snapchat channel, after letting the public decide which of the four players would replace Lionel Messi on the cover of the game.

Fans were able to vote on the FIFA 17 website or by hashtagging their favourite player on social media, and the German international has won out.

Reus missed out on Euro 2016 due to fitness worries, but should be fit and firing for the start of the 2016/17 season.

The winger has been joined at Signal Iduna Park by Mario Gotze, who has rejoined the club from Bayern Munich.

 

The four candidates for the cover were described by EA Sports as ‘football ambassadors who have influenced complete innovation in the action on the pitch’.

It is the first time since FIFA 12 that Messi has not appeared as the cover star. Previous instalments of the game have seen an additional player join the cover star for local editions of the game.
